例如,要将 max_connections 设置为 1000,可以执行: sql SET GLOBAL max_connections = 1000; 永久修改 要永久修改 max_connections,需要编辑 MySQL 的配置文件(通常是 my.cnf 或my.ini),并找到 [mysqld] 部分,然后添加或修改 max_connections 的值。例如: ...
方法一:通过命令行临时修改 你可以使用MySQL命令行客户端登录到数据库服务器,通常需要具有管理员(root)权限,然后执行以下命令来更改全局变量max_connections: SET GLOBAL max_connections = 新的连接数; 1. 例如,要将最大连接数设置为1000,执行: SET GLOBAL max_connections = 1000; 1. 注意:这种修改仅对当前运行...
在设置max_connections时,请确保不超过操作系统允许的最大值。 网络带宽:如果网络带宽有限,可能需要降低max_connections值以避免网络拥塞。 监控和调整:在生产环境中运行应用程序后,密切关注服务器性能和资源使用情况。根据实际需求和性能指标调整max_connections值。 使用连接池:如果可能,使用连接池技术来复用数据库连接,...
问题一、too many connections 数据库服务端配置:max_connections这个问题我们这边线上遇到过,对于同一个数据库,有多个系统都连接了数据库,导致连接数据库的机器比较多,在数据库 qps 比较大时,创建的连接数比较大,导致连接的总数超过了数据库服务端连接的限制阈值,从而报了这个错误。 举个栗子:如果 max_connections ...
1、max_connections最大连接数 1.1、查询数据库当前设置的最大连接数 1.2、调整max_connections参数的值 1.2.1、方式一:实时(临时)修改此参数的值 1.2.2、方式二:在配置文件my.ini中设置max_connections的值 2、max_used_connections 查看最大连接数
方法一:修改配置文件 查看最大连接数 show variables like 'max_connections'; 路径:C:\ProgramData\MySQL\MySQL Server 8.0目录下找到my.ini或者my配置文件 修改最大连接数: max_connections = 10000 重启MySQL服务:service mysql restart或者systemctl restart mysql,也可以直接在系统服务中重启服务。
1、my.cnf设置了max_connections = 20000,但是查看最大连接数是4190 2、问题原因 /lib/systemd/system/mysqld.service LimitNOFILE=5000 3、解决办法 打开mysql服务文件mysqld.service中的[Service] vi /lib/systemd/system/mysqld.service 修改LimitNOFILE=50000 ...
永久更改max_connections值。 根据您的操作系统和MySQL安装方式,找到并编辑MySQL配置文件。这可能是my.cnf或my.ini文件。通常,该文件位于/etc/mysql/(Linux)或C:\ProgramData\MySQL\MySQL Server x.x(Windows)目录中。 在配置文件中找到[mysqld]部分,然后添加或修改以下行: ...
mysql设置最⼤连接数max_connections mysql 5.7版本的配置⽂件为:/etc/mysql/mysql.conf.d/mysqld.cnf 查看最⼤连接数:mysql> show variables like'%connection%';+---+---+ | Variable_name | Value | +---+---+ | character_set_connection | utf8 | | collation_connection | ...
以下主要是对MySQL 性能影响关系紧密的五大配置参数的介绍。 一、 连接 连接通常来自Web 服务器,下面列出了一些与连接有关的参数,以及该如何设置它们。 (一)、 max_connections 这是Web服务器允许的最大连接数,记住每个连接都要使用会话内存(关于会话内存,文章后面有涉及)。